
Smart Capital Spending: How to Know If Your Practice Can Afford the Next Device
In this episode, host Don sits down with Danielle Hayden, CEO of Kickstart Accounting, to address a costly problem in aesthetic practices: buying equipment based on enthusiasm or a sales promise instead of financial readiness.
Danielle breaks down the three numbers that should guide any capital purchase, rolling 12-month revenue, average net profit, and monthly cash outflow, and explains how to model a device at 25%, 50%, and 75% utilization. She also shares practical spending benchmarks for marketing, facility costs, and payroll.
Her framework is clear: build a money team, review numbers monthly, and ask what happened, why it happened, and what you will do next. Keep the 10-year North Star fixed, reforecast the budget as conditions change, and never let a profitable P&L hide a cash-flow problem.
